DP - 1998 Apr 01 TA - British Journal of General Practice PG - 1159--1160 VI - 48 IP - 429 4099 - http://bjgp.org/content/48/429/1159.short 4100 - http://bjgp.org/content/48/429/1159.full SO - Br J Gen Pract1998 Apr 01; 48 AB - We evaluated the effectiveness of small-group education of general practitioners (GPs) in the management of drug users. A total of 40 doctors were trained. Some 28 doctors who were unable to attend and 30 who did not want training participated as comparison groups. Sixteen months after the education, trained doctors notified significantly more drug users to the British Home Office database and more often prescribed methadone at first consultation with a drug user.
